Meaning & origin

Temperance is a rare virtue name with Puritan origins that has seen modest modern use. First recorded in the U.S. in 1916, the name experienced a notable peak in 2012, when it ranked highest among girls. Since 2013, its trajectory has been falling, but it remains in occasional use, especially in Wisconsin, Indiana, and Ohio. The name's strong association with the temperance movement gives it a distinct historical flavor, and its revival in the 2010s likely reflects a broader trend toward vintage and virtue names. While never common, Temperance offers a meaningful and unusual choice for parents seeking a name with moral resonance.

Temperance derives from the Latin 'temperantia', meaning moderation or self-control, and entered English via Old French. It was adopted as a virtue name by Puritans in the 16th and 17th centuries, along with other abstract qualities like Prudence and Charity. The name saw a revival in the 19th century linked to the temperance movement, which advocated for abstinence from alcohol.

Questions parents ask

What does the name Temperance mean?
Temperance is a virtue name meaning moderation or self-restraint, particularly in regard to alcohol.
How popular is the name Temperance today?
In 2025, Temperance ranked 2017th in the U.S., with about 1 in 17,099 baby girls receiving the name.
Is Temperance a boy or girl name?
Temperance is almost exclusively used for girls.
